Ver Mensaje Individual
  #2 (permalink)  
Antiguo 17/06/2014, 18:47
CalgaryCorpus
 
Fecha de Ingreso: junio-2008
Ubicación: Seattle, USA
Mensajes: 733
Antigüedad: 16 años, 5 meses
Puntos: 61
Respuesta: Problema extraño al intentar randomizar una cola

No puedo responder con argumentos solidos y matematicos, pero para mi en la primera solución le estas dando mucha importancia a los primeros elementos en desmedro de los ultimos. Si en la primera vez la posibilidad de que el elemento se quede en donde mismo es 1/2 y la posibilidad de irse al final es tambien 1/2, lo malo que veo, es que en la 2da vuelta, el primer elemento puede volver a ser el primero con la misma probabilidad y por tanto, en el fondo vuelve a ser probable que se quede alli.

Si el elemento que está al ultimo tuviera voz, seguro reclamaría que el no tiene casi ninguna posiblidad de ser removido de su lugar, mientras que el primero siempre tiene varias alternativas de serlo. Lo que no sabe este ultimo es que el primero también esta sufriendo del mismo problema, vale decir, tiene mucha probabilidad de quedarse donde mismo.

No sé si es esto lo que ocurre finalmente, o sea, pocos movimientos, pero eso intuyo que pasa. ¿Pasa esto?

Finalmente, no es exactamente lo que haces, pero al menos tiene relación: randomizar "mal" es un clásico problema y Knuth presenta la manera adecuada de hacerlo: intercambiar el elemento i-esimo con el mismo o con cualquiera de los que les sigue.
Ver mas en este link: http://goo.gl/IXln1l.
__________________
Visita mi perfil en LinkedIn

Última edición por CalgaryCorpus; 17/06/2014 a las 19:12